Forrest D. Brown Conference Center Renovation, Bucknell University - Cowan, PA
Project Completion: 2019
Project Highlights:
-
The Forrest D. Brown Conference Center, located eight miles from Bucknell’s campus, is used by a variety of University, student and community groups for overnight retreats and events.
-
Originally built in 1956, the main lodge was last renovated in the early 1970s and was in need of accessibility improvements, kitchen upgrades, new mechanical systems and an overall interior face lift.
-
HLA worked with the University’s Facilities Staff and Property Manager to carefully plan the renovations to get the most from their $325,000 budget.
-
Designers overcame significant challenges posed by the age of the building and its original construction, finding innovative
solutions to create two ADA accessible bathrooms within the available space. -
The team reconfigured the kitchen, adding a new commercial exhaust system, appliances, and countertops.
-
Designers opened up an enclosed porch to better connect to the outdoors and installed new windows to allow more light into the main gathering space.
-
Faux ceiling beams were added to the great room to enhance the lodge’s rustic feel.
-
New flooring, paint, and interior finishes give the Center a fresh look.
-
Plumbing and heating systems were also updated.
-
The team built alternates into the bid package to protect the budget and delivered the renovations on schedule in just eight months.
